本文目录导读:
随着信息技术的飞速发展,服务器虚拟化技术逐渐成为企业提高资源利用率、降低成本、提升系统性能的重要手段,服务器虚拟化软件作为实现虚拟化的核心工具,扮演着至关重要的角色,本文将为您详细介绍服务器虚拟化软件的类型、功能与应用场景,助您深入了解这一技术。
服务器虚拟化软件的类型
1、开源虚拟化软件
图片来源于网络,如有侵权联系删除
开源虚拟化软件具有成本低、易于扩展、功能丰富等特点,广泛应用于个人和企业,常见的开源虚拟化软件有:
(1)Xen:由Citrix公司开发,具有高性能、高可靠性、跨平台等特点。
(2)KVM(Kernel-based Virtual Machine):基于Linux内核的虚拟化技术,具有开源、免费、高性能等优点。
(3)OpenVZ:基于Linux内核的容器虚拟化技术,适用于云计算和虚拟化平台。
2、商业虚拟化软件
商业虚拟化软件提供更全面的功能、更好的性能和更完善的售后服务,常见的商业虚拟化软件有:
(1)VMware vSphere:由VMware公司开发,具有广泛的应用场景和强大的功能。
(2)Microsoft Hyper-V:由微软公司开发,集成于Windows Server操作系统,具有易用性、高性能等特点。
(3)Citrix XenServer:由Citrix公司开发,具有高性能、易用性、高可靠性等特点。
服务器虚拟化软件的功能
1、资源隔离
虚拟化软件通过虚拟化技术,将物理服务器资源(如CPU、内存、存储等)划分为多个虚拟机,实现资源隔离,每个虚拟机拥有独立的操作系统和应用程序,互不干扰,提高了系统稳定性。
图片来源于网络,如有侵权联系删除
2、动态资源调度
虚拟化软件可以根据实际需求动态调整虚拟机的资源分配,如CPU、内存、存储等,实现资源的最优利用。
3、快照与回滚
虚拟化软件支持虚拟机的快照功能,可以快速备份虚拟机的状态,当出现问题时,可以快速恢复到快照状态,降低故障影响。
4、虚拟化存储
虚拟化软件提供虚拟化存储功能,将物理存储资源虚拟化,实现数据集中管理、高效利用。
5、虚拟网络
虚拟化软件提供虚拟网络功能,实现虚拟机之间的通信,满足不同应用场景的需求。
服务器虚拟化软件的应用场景
1、数据中心虚拟化
数据中心虚拟化可以降低硬件成本、提高资源利用率,实现快速部署和弹性扩展。
2、云计算平台
图片来源于网络,如有侵权联系删除
虚拟化技术是云计算平台的核心,通过虚拟化软件可以实现资源的弹性分配、按需服务。
3、灾难恢复
虚拟化软件可以快速迁移虚拟机,实现数据的快速恢复,降低灾难影响。
4、跨平台迁移
虚拟化软件支持虚拟机的跨平台迁移,方便用户在不同操作系统之间进行迁移。
5、虚拟桌面
虚拟化软件可以构建虚拟桌面,实现远程桌面访问,提高工作效率。
服务器虚拟化软件在提高资源利用率、降低成本、提升系统性能等方面发挥着重要作用,随着虚拟化技术的不断发展,服务器虚拟化软件的应用场景将越来越广泛,了解服务器虚拟化软件的类型、功能与应用场景,有助于您更好地选择和应用这一技术。
标签: #服务器虚拟化 软件
评论列表